Emma HayEmma grew up in the heart of rural NSW on her family's century-old farm, where imagination was her free expression amongst the clouds and landscapes. Emma is now following her passion for Children's Book Illustration full-time, whilst continuing to rn her small business on the side. Emma continues to strive to create whimsical, colourful and fun works for kids, and cares deeply about creating worlds where children can explore interesting, challenging and entertaining topics that broaden their world and foster their curiosity. This young artist was recently nominated twice for two of her children's book artworks at the CBCA in 2021 and is an artist to watch blossom in the future.
